COBB AND CO.'S . lELEGRAPH LINE OF ROYAL 1 MAIL COACHES. LEAVE THE EMPIRE HOTEL, HOKIITKA, FOR CHRISTCHURCH, EVERY TUESDAY AND FRIDAY At 6 o'clock a.m. The Coaches leave Kumara at 9 a.m., on the above days, returning to Hokilika every Wednesday and Saturday, at about 3 p.m. Passengers from Kumara can be booked and obtain full particulars as to rates, «fec, from Mr Robert Gillon, at the Booking Office, Queen's Arms Hotel, Kumara. CASSIDY, BINNIE, and CO., Proprietors.
